During the ceremony of installation there comes a time when the current Master installs the Master Elect of the lodge in his stead. To do this a board of Installed Masters is called in and a ceremony takes place to transfer the authority of the lodge and place the new Master in the chair of King Solomon. This section of the ritual is known as the Inner Working. This book contains the official Emulation edition of the Inner Working and is to be used with the 13th edition of the Emulation Ritual. 2004,14pp.

This book contains the complete edition of the Stability Ritual of Craft Freemasonry, including the full text for opening and closing of the lodge in all three degrees, calling on and calling off, and the Stability ceremonies of the Entered Apprentice (Initiation), Fellow Craft (Passing), Master Mason (Raising) and the installation ceremony. Also known as Muggeridge Workings. In Hardback.

The principal contents of this book are the Official Taylors Lectures on the Three Degrees of Craft Freemasonry. These lectures deal with the description of the ritual of those Degrees along with their moral and symbolic significance and are of a formal nature, arranged as catechisms - that is by question and answer form. The text can be studied at home or can be preformed by two or more brethren in open lodge. Much evidence suggests that many sections of these lectures are as old as the degrees themselves. First published in 1908, the M M Taylor's Handbook for Craft Freemasonry is a wonderful example of traditional English ritual. The ritual itself is known for it inclusiveness detail, its unique floor work, clear and descriptive language and a fullness of its ceremonial content that makes it a pleasure to read or to perform. This volume is produced under the authority of The Taylor's Ritual Association and includes the official Taylors version of the Three Degrees of Craft Freemasonry and the Installation Ceremony with notes and guidelines on ritual procedure and practice. in Hardback.
